Bone and Joint Institute Opens New Location in West Franklin

Bone and Joint Institute of Tennessee opened a new physical therapy clinic on March 20. Located on the corner Downs Boulevard and New Highway 96 at 1441 New Highway 96 West, Suite 5, the clinic will serve the western side of Williamson County. A ribbon cutting and open house is scheduled for April 13 from 3 – 4 p.m.

“We are excited to have a new physical therapy location in West Franklin,” said Darren Harris, Bone and Joint Institute CEO. “We have a significant number of clients on that side of Williamson County. The new addition will allow Bone and Joint Institute to offer a more convenient option for physical therapy and, overall, better serve the residents of our community.”

Ryan Kelly, DPT, MDT will join the clinic as the new physical therapist. Kelly has served as a physical therapist in the Middle Tennessee community for more than 23 years. He earned his Doctor of Physical Therapy degree at Belmont University in 2001 after completing his bachelor’s in biology at Tennessee Tech University in 1996, where he was a member of the Golden Eagles’ football team. Kelly is a credentialed APTA Clinical Instructor and a McKenzie-certified clinician.

“I’m beyond thrilled to be the new physical therapist at our brand-new West Franklin location,” said Kelly. “I’ve been in outpatient physical therapy for 23 years now, all of which has been in Middle Tennessee. I couldn’t be happier to serve this location. I’ve been a part of this community and the city of Franklin for over 16 years now and really ready to get started providing care for our patients at this great, new clinic.”

ABOUT BONE AND JOINT INSTITUTE OF TENNESSEE

Bone and Joint Institute of Tennessee , part of the Williamson Health family of healthcare organizations, is a destination for comprehensive orthopaedic care. The state-of-the-art flagship facility in Franklin, Tennessee, is led by nationally recognized physicians with expertise in orthopaedic surgery, arthroscopic surgery, joint replacement, sports medicine and spinal surgery. The facility also includes an onsite ambulatory surgery center and a Rehabilitation Services department, a team of physical and occupational therapists working alongside physicians to offer personalized care. Bone and Joint Institute also operates orthopaedic urgent care and physical therapy clinics in Brentwood, Nolensville, Thompson’s Station (Tollgate) and West Franklin.
